Crooks scores 30, Brown adds 20 and 11 rebounds; No. 18 Iowa State women beat E. Illinois 87-55

AMES, Iowa — Audi Crooks scored 30 points. Addy Brown added 20 points and 11 rebounds and No. 18 Iowa State never trailed as the Cyclones beat Eastern Illinois 87-55 for their 11th consecutive home win. Crooks made 12 of 16 from the field and 6 of 6 from the free-throw line and Brown was 8-of-14 shooting. Macy McGlone led Eastern Illinois (3-6) with 14 points but fouled out with 1:55 left in the third quarter. Alex Rouse added 13 and Sydney-James Desroches scored 12. Iowa State (9-3) scored the final nine points of the first quarter to take a 23-12 lead and led by at least eight the rest of the way. Crooks has back-to-back 30-point games and has scored in double figures in 44 straight games.
